Population of a number of excited levels of 51V and 57Fe has been determined from the data of the ENDSF file up to the excitation energy of about 7 and 5.2 MeV, respectively. It cannot be reproduced in the region of their maximal energies in the framework of assumption on the independence of partial radiative widths on the structure of decaying level and excited one, at least, lower than 0.5Bn. Therefore, it is impossible to estimate the actual degree of reliability of data on the level density and radiative widths of cascade gamma-transitions in light spherical nuclei obtained from the spectrum analysis of nuclear reactions, which do not take into account this circumstance.
